One of the strategies here is knowing your audience, your market, who you are looking for and what you want to accomplish with that. Now this has to do with some SEARCH ENGINE RANKING OPTIMIZATION or Search Engine Optimization knowledge, which is in other words, using the right key words to rank as high as possible in a search engine i. u. Google, Bing. It has to be related to your posts and at the same time, you have to make absolutely sure you use a keyword search tool to check the competition and also number of search this given keyword has. The lowest its competitors and highest number of searches it gets in a month, the extra convenient for you. If you were to advertise your website holding a service connected with technical support chat, you would have to make the keywords very specified so people that are looking for your service would find it all starts when you. It is, for example technical support for Windows, then you'll have to comprise of specific words, as going a little more straight to the point. For the reason that competition would be really high and Windows technical support can be described as wide content, you would focus and go further this services your product offers, therefore , adding additional search terms to go straight to the point would be the most successful way to do it all and you would rank higher in a search engine and people would look for your product easily. From "Technical Support Chat" so that you can "Technical Support Chat for Windows 7 and XP" you can see how we are narrowing the concept of the service everyone offer making it more specific, detailed and then competition with support for mobile operating systems, cellphones, Mac, iPhone, Computers Vista, Windows 8 and such, are left behind and those online sites offering the services you're not related to won't steal your chances found for people that are merely looking for chat support for Panes 7 and XP. Once understood the keyword considered you can proceed and create content on a blog that would be easy to learn on a search engine by including the right tags.
